Output 8c754e5e957ff64a147ecc41e4ac9b589b9fa0bb37dc081a78ab00ed949241b3:1

value
17543898
script pubkey
OP_0 OP_PUSHBYTES_32 cf90ed487e9fa91caf9824046748f00c8b71cadf2a76c5d63ca12bf55e5b3099
address
bc1qe7gw6jr7n753etucyszxwj8spj9hrjkl9fmvt43u5y4l2hjmxzvsr0sykt
transaction
8c754e5e957ff64a147ecc41e4ac9b589b9fa0bb37dc081a78ab00ed949241b3
confirmations
158029
spent
true